Home broadband deals in Plymouth
Plymouth has access to a wide range of fixed-line home broadband services.
For faster broadband, there’s the option of both full fibre broadband through Openreach and CityFibre, as well as Virgin Media fibre optic up to 1Gb. You currently won't be able to access full fibre products in Devonport, Plympton, Roborough or St Budeaux.
All's not lost. Fibre optic is wildly available on a greater selection of providers, with speeds up to 74Mb. Virgin Media broadband may not be available to every home, but can offer excellent speeds and the option for broadband without a phone line. This can be an option if you're looking for internet only offers.

Comparing mobile broadband in Plymouth
Residents of Plymouth and the surrounding area enjoy a good level of support from the UK’s mobile network operators. The four networks - EE, Three, O2, and Vodafone - all provide 4G service in central Plymouth and out to the surrounding area, including Plympton, Millbrook, St Budeaux, Torpoint, Roborough and Saltash.
O2 and Vodafone probably boast the best mobile coverage outside the centre of Plymouth. Coverage does get patchier as you head further into the countryside, however. There's also quite good 5G access in Plymouth, from most of the networks.
Before committing to any mobile broadband package, you should make sure the coverage and performance will meet your needs. This is particularly important with 4G and 5G, which both have a more limited reach than the more established 3G services.
